FPGA的开发相对于传统PC、单片机的开发有很大不同。FPGA以并行运算为主,以硬件描述语言来实现;相比于PC或单片机的顺序操作有很大区别,也造成了FPGA开发入门较难。目前国内有专业的FPGA外协开发厂家,如北京中科鼎桥ZKDQ-TECH等。FPGA开发需要从顶层设计、模块分层、逻辑实现、软硬件调试等多方面着手。
FPGA(Field-Programmable Gate Array),即现场可编程门阵列,它是在PAL、GAL、CPLD等可编程器件的基础上进一步发展的产物。它是作为专用集成电路(ASIC)领域中的一种半定制电路而出现的,既解决了定制电路的不足,又克服了原有可编程器件门电路数有限的缺点。
深入浅出玩转FPGA视频教程,一共有35节组成,其中前6节主要介绍了FPGA基础知识,第7-20节主要介绍了BJ-EPM240学习板的使用及编程方法,第21-35节主要介绍了SF-EP1C学习板的使用方法和编程技巧,非常值得入门及广大爱好者学习观看。
FPGA视频教程目录
01、课程概述与如何学好FPGA
02、可编程逻辑器件基础
03、FPGA开发流程概述
04、Verilog语法基础
05、BJ-EPM240学习板介绍
06、Quartus.II使用简介与第一个工程实例
07、BJ-EPM240学习板实验1——分频计数实验
08、简单的Testbench设计
09、BJ-EPM240学习板实验2——按键消抖实验
10、BJ-EPM240学习板实验3——Johnson.计数器实验
11、BJ-EPM240学习板实验4——数码管显示实验
12、BJ-EPM240学习板实验5——乘法器设计实验
13、BJ-EPM240学习板实验6——VGA接口实验
14、BJ-EPM240学习板实验7——串口通信实验
15、BJ-EPM240学习板实验8——PS2键盘解码实验
16、BJ-EPM240学习板实验9——I2C通信实验
17、BJ-EPM240学习板实验10——SRAM读写实验
18、BJ-EPM240学习板实验11——MAX.II内部震荡时钟使用实例
19、BJ-EPM240学习板实验12——MAX.II的UFM模块使用实例
20、BJ-EPM240学习板实验13——Quartus.II调用ModelSim仿真实例
21、SF-EP1C开发板介绍
22、SF-EP1C开发板实验1——AS和JTAG配置方式
23、SF-EP1C开发板实验2——基于74HC595的数码管实验
24、SF-EP1C开发板实验3——PLL配置仿真实验
25、SF-EP1C开发板实验4——基于FIFO的串口发送机设计
26、SF-EP1C开发板实验5——256色VGA显示实验
27、SF-EP1C开发板实验6——VGA字符显示实验
28、SF-EP1C开发板实验7——基于M4K块的单口RAM配置仿真实验
29、SF-EP1C开发板实验8——基于M4K块的移位寄存器配置仿真实验
30、SF-EP1C开发板实验9——基于M4K块配置ROM的字符数据存储VGA显示实验
31、时序分析基础
32、如何使用TimeQuest
33、SF-EP1C开发板实验10——基于SDRAM读写的串口调试实验
34、SF-EP1C开发板实验11——DIY逻辑分析仪
35、SF-EP1C开发板实验12——DIY数码相框
链接: 密码: ucbe
其他文章推荐
AD:点此赞赏本站
转载请注明来源:FPGA很好学的一些入门视频教程资料下载本文链接地址:
本文Tags: fpga学习资料fpga视频教程
FPGA很好学的一些入门视频教程资料下载-周口空调维修技术培训学校